Output 7543e1884dfcfbdb9aaa5b35fdc7a670cfcb4920ff39fdf987a59bd2d91bb525:0

value
17836181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 820fb3dd8691af3197da16963f45857841a07065 OP_EQUAL
address
3DYiaWxpqyaMZBFs8k3h8DBtuE8rrWrf2b
transaction
7543e1884dfcfbdb9aaa5b35fdc7a670cfcb4920ff39fdf987a59bd2d91bb525
confirmations
450745
spent
true